Doesn't mean much to make a public review of a non-public place. But for those that have the ability to use it, it's a great, friendly little commissary. Don't go there expecting to find a bakery, deli, or extensive selection that you'd find in a larger public grocer, or even a typical commissary if you've been living near a large military installation. But the prices are great on meat and produce, you'll save significantly on many items. Great for a weekly stock up of heavily used groceries and personal items.

Data Masked

2018-05

I give it a 3 because it's produce isn't so good. But, if you have a military ID, it's pretty hard to not shop here. It's easily 50% cheaper for non-perishables (and most other items, frankly) than what you'll find at a grocery store off base. If you need stuff that keeps or frozen foods and other provisions, it's awesome...and right in the middle of Silicon Valley. Can't beat that. I think the next big commissary is at Travis AFB.
